New Nordic Cuisine in New York City
A one-day symposium on the New
Nordic Cuisine movement and its expressions and impact on the New York City
food culture will take place on the Columbia University campus on Saturday,
April 6, 2013.
The symposium brings together scholars, entrepreneurs, and artisans from the
Nordic countries and the local community. It will provide a forum for
discussing of a broad range of issues including local ingredients,
environmentally conscious food production and the aesthetics of food
consumption. Two separate sessions seek to illuminate these issues from an
academic and a business point of view. The first includes academic
presentations on topics such as the New Nordic food philosophy, the
(re)creation of the Nordic terroir and its ingredients, the theatrics of consumption
of food, interior design, and the branding of the Nordic globally. The second
session is reserved for talks and workshops by local entrepreneurs and artisans
inspired by the New Nordic Manifesto.
The symposium is organized by the Department for Germanic Languages and
Literatures at Columbia University and is made possible by the generous support
of the Coordinating Committee for Nordic Studies Abroad. It is free and open to
the public.
